Here is a list of some events happened on June 16.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1963 | Soviet Space Program: Vostok 6 mission: Cosmonaut Valentina Tereshkova becomes the first woman in space. |
1858 | Abraham Lincoln delivers his House Divided speech in Springfield, Illinois. |
1977 | Oracle Corporation is incorporated in Redwood Shores, California, as Software Development Laboratories (SDL), by Larry Ellison, Bob Miner and Ed Oates. |
1930 | Sovnarkom establishes decree time in the USSR. |
1836 | The formation of the London Working Men's Association gives rise to the Chartist Movement. |
2012 | China successfully launches its Shenzhou 9 spacecraft, carrying three astronauts, including the first female Chinese astronaut Liu Yang, to the Tiangong-1 orbital module. |
1997 | Fifty people are killed in the Daïat Labguer (M'sila) massacre in Algeria. |
1948 | Members of the Malayan Communist Party kill three British plantation managers in Sungai Siput; in response, British Malaya declares a state of emergency. |
1815 | Battle of Ligny and Battle of Quatre Bras, two days before the Battle of Waterloo. |
1871 | The Universities Tests Act 1871 allows students to enter the universities of Oxford, Cambridge and Durham without religious tests (except for those intending to study theology). |
